Title Tracks for Rock Star
  • 1. Rock Star - Everclear
  • 2. Livin' The Life - Steel Dragon
  • 3. Wild Side - Motley Crue
  • 4. We all Die Young - Steel Dragon
  • 5. Blood Pollution - Steel Dragon
  • 6. Livin' On A Prayer - Bon Jovi
  • 7. Stand Up - Steel Dragon
  • 8. Stranglehold - Ted Nugent
  • 9. Wasted Generation - Steel Dragon
  • 10. Lick It Up - KISS
  • 11. Long Live Rock & Roll - Steel Dragon
  • 12. Devil Inside - INXS
  • 13. Colorful - Verve Pipe
  • 14. Gotta Have It - Trevor Rabin

First, Steelheart is NOT Steel Dragon (although Steelheart's singer does sing some of the songs). Second, Mark Walberg didn't sing in the movie - he lip-synched everything over the vocals of Mike Matijevic (Steelheart) or Jeff Scott Soto. Still, I think he gave an incredible performance in the movie. Steel Dragon (the fictional band in the movie) is in reality Zakk Wylde (Ozzy Osbourne's guitarist), Jeff Pilson (Dokken's bass player), and Jason Bonham (the son of Led Zepplin's drummer), and Nick Cantonese (guitar). These musicians also appear in the movie, and do a good job. The six Steel Dragon songs on the soundtrack are solid and raucous and anthemic, with plenty of melodic hooks, screaming guitars solos, and lots of bottom end bass and drums. Steel Dragon covers the old Ritchie Blackmore/Ronnie James Dio song "Long Live Rock and Roll." The great legendary Sammy Hagar even wrote one of the songs - Stand Up - performed by Steel Dragon. True rock and roll will never fade away. Mark Walberg did not do the singing for the film, dispite some articles saying he
took lessons and did his own singing. Thankfully, the movie
producers went on a worldwide search to find the best 80's style
rock and roll musicians. The soundtrack has a great line up with
Kiss, Motley Crue, Bon Jovi, The Verve Pipe, and many more. What stood out to me was that the producers put together a band,
who never played together before, and pulled it off brilliantly.
Steel Dragon has two lead singers, Mike Matijevic and Jeff Scott
Soto. Most people have never heard of these guys. Mike Matijevic was in a band called Steelheart, and the band split up
